Write each equation in standard form. Identify A,Band C.

y=3x-5

Short Answer

Expert verified

The required values are A=3,B=-1,C=5.

Step by step solution

01

– Standard form of a linear equation.

The standard form of a linear equation is Ax+By=C, where A0,Aand B are not both zero.

02

– Rewrite the given linear equation in the standard form.

The given equation is:

y=3x-5

Subtract 3xfrom both sides.

y3x=3x53x3xy=5

Multiply both sides by -1 .

3xy×1=5×13xy=5

03

– Find the required values.

Now compare the equation 3x-y=5with the standard form of the linear equation Ax+By=Cto find the values of A,B,C.

A=3B=1C=5

Thus, the required values are A=3,B=-1,C=5.
